 India, Indians and the entire world are excited for the inauguration of Shri Ram Janmabhoomi Temple in Ayodhya. The momentous event will be attended by Prime Minister Narendra Modi and other dignitaries including UP CM Yogi Adityanath, RSS chief Mohan Bhagwat, UP Governor Anandiben Patel, and president of the temple trust Mahant Nritya Gopal Das on January 22. Ram Mandir in Ayodhya designed by the Sompura family of Ahmedabad is built in an overall area of 71 acres. The chief architect of the temple Chandrakant Sompura, assisted by his two sons, Nikhil Sompura and Ashish Sompura planned the temple in Nagara style. Ram Mandir Opening Date & Time


The Ram Mandir Consecration, also known as Pran Pratishtha of Lord Ram Lalla is scheduled for the upcoming Paush Shukla Kurma Dwadashi, Vikram Samvat 2080, according to the Hindu calendar, between 12:15 pm and 12:45 pm. And, it falls on January 22 (Monday) as per the Gregorian calendar.

Why was January 22 chosen for the Ram Mandir Consecration Ceremony?


January 22 is the Dwadashi date of Shukla Paksha of Pausha month in the Hindu calendar. According to mythology, it is the same day when Lord Vishnu took the form of a tortoise to help Amrit Manthan(Ocean Churning).


 


Other than this, the date falls in the Mrigashira Nakshatra constituting three auspicious yogas, Sarvartha Siddhi Yoga, Amrit Siddhi Yoga and Ravi Yoga. Hence, January 22 holds great cultural, mythological and astronomical significance.


 


Ayodhya Ram Mandir Inauguration: Darshan And Aarti Timings


 


Darshan Timings: 7:00 AM to 11:30 AM, 02:00 PM to 07:00 PM


Shringar Aarti : 06:30 AM


Bhog Aarti : 12:00 PM


Sandhya Aarti: 07:30 PM


 


Ram Mandir will be open for devotees from January 23. The darshan timings for Ram Mandir Ayodhya are divided into two slots. Also, three aartis will take place each day. People can book passes online or at the temple to attend R

am Lalla aarti depending on slot availability.
